Narcoleptic (Adjective)

Meaning

Of or relating to narcolepsy.

Classification

Relational adjectives (pertainyms).

Examples

  • My sister has been experiencing narcoleptic symptoms for years and has developed several coping mechanisms to deal with them.
  • The narcoleptic episodes he experienced as a child were often triggered by strong emotions, but as he got older, they became more unpredictable.
  • The medication prescribed by the doctor helped alleviate the narcoleptic attacks, but they still occurred from time to time.
  • After a few minutes of concentration, the narcoleptic patient's eyes would droop shut and she would fall into a deep sleep.
  • As the disease progressed, the narcoleptic episodes became more intense and frequent, making it difficult for him to keep a regular job.

Related Words

  • Narcolepsy (noun)
  • Narcoleptic (noun)
